{ rambles / thoughts}

lots of different kinds of works this summer - most of june, i took a break from my regular
kind of works and did some fun projects for myself.
the wire sculptures seen above are my Ruth Asawa studies.
because i'm very slow, it only took me ages to figure out her techniques (kind of). and i already
knew how to knit and crochet. :/
this reset my eyes and my mind to start some new works - i feel like i finally started to reconcile
some deeper rooted ideas and interests of my own within my work so far... maybe. it's something
i've struggled with in the past couple years.

something about the mathematical nature of the wire looping got me going on geometric shapes
(which i've always loved and appreciated but didn't quite take enough bold steps to incorporate
into my own works) got me started on some other geometric forms and shapes - 3d and 2d both.
having been obsessed with the wire looping for weeks, it was hard to start painting again in 2d.
which is why i started with some wood-cut shapes to draw and paint on.
a compromise, in a way.

thinking and working through all this, i feel that i have a new vision for new possibilities - still
incubating and marinating in my head, but there are some new ideas and projects afloat in my
head. can't wait for the fall/winter/spring!!
